Chicago Sun-Times, 9-4-03At press time, Chicago police detective Janice G. was scheduled for a dismissal hearing based on a 2001 incident in which, allegedly, she nonchalantly continued to shop in a Dominick's store even after a customer told her that the bank branch inside the store was being held up. According to a witness, she told the fellow customer to call 911 but then she resumed shopping and in fact was waiting in a checkout line when uniformed officers arrived at the store.
